Mantis Ltd
Contact Information
| Contact | Human Resources Mantis Ltd |
|---|
Jobs
Building Services Design Manager
Manchester,,
GB
Building Services Design Manager - Leadership role with a clear path to become a Director At Mantis we are building something new and that means challenge,...